4:10Now PlayingDonald Trump ally Steve Bannon was released from prison this week after serving his four-month sentence for contempt of Congress. Upon his release, he immediately went back to his old ways and said that Democrats are somehow already cheating in the election so Trump needs to go ahead and declare victory. If Trump loses, Bannon will likely be the loudest voice crying “fraud,” in spite of a complete lack of evidence. Ring of Fire’s Farron Cousins explains what’s happening.
